We're seeing a change in hurricanes where previous focus was on wind speeds (the Saffir - Simpson scale we use to classify storms is only based on wind speeds) but most of the damage we're seeing from storms is coming from water. When predicting who deadly a storm might be the focus should be on things like storm surge and how much water the rain bands might drop. We really need to look at these not just like we do tornadoes but really flash flooding events.
